In 1182, Gilbert IIII (Magna Charta Baron) de Clare entered the world in Hertford, East Hertfordshire District, Hertfordshire, England, born to Richard De Clare And Amicia Fitzrobert. Gilbert IIII (Magna Charta Baron) de Clare married Lady Isabel Marshal De Clare, and had children including Richard De Clare 6Th Earl Of Hertford 6Th Earl Of Gloucester. Gilbert IIII (Magna Charta Baron) de Clare passed away in 1230 in Tewkesbury, Tewkesbury Borough, Gloucestershire, England.
